SUMMARY Four groups (1, 4, 5 and 6) of Gram negative, nonsporing anaerobic rods (family Bacteroidaceae) which have been isolated from the caeca of chickens, turkeys and ducks, are described. Two of the groups (1 and 6) belong to the genus Sphaerophorus but differ in a number of characteristics from named strains. The group 5 strains belong within the genus Bacteroides and resemble Bact. fragilis. The group 4 strains differ from Sphaerophorus and Bacteroides and have not yet been assigned to a genus. The methods used for isolating and identifying these organisms are discussed.
